16:40 — Here's where it got fun. The Pondera dashboard client was reconnecting its websocket every 30 seconds because the heartbeat timer survived the old connection and kept firing. Each reconnect doubled subscriptions, so some users saw duplicate ticker updates. Marisol patched the client to tear down the timer on close and added a jittered backoff. If you're new: always check timer cleanup first on reconnect bugs. The fixed client build carries the token noted below.

trace token, bahof-bajof: htk14_8a1461298e2eb9

# Build Provenance: Catalogue Import

The Fernwhistle catalogue import runs nightly from the Brightmoor pipeline. Every import artifact is signed and traceable to a specific build. New team members: never ingest an unsigned snapshot. To verify provenance, check the import manifest against the registry. The current import's build token is recorded below.

session token of kahag-bawip = htk6_729d08

# Log sampling for the Wrennet notification service
# This service emits roughly 40k log lines per minute at peak, so we
# sample INFO at 5% and keep WARN/ERROR at 100%. If support needs full
# traces for an incident, flip sample_rate to 1.0 for no more than one
# hour — the sink fills quickly. Sampled logs are written to the store below.

replica DSN, yadup-hahig: mongodb://gilys_svc:Mx@db-5f8f.norvasoft.internal:5432/eliion

## Who to ping: slow autocomplete index

If the Birchline autocomplete index is lagging (suggestions taking >400ms, or stale entries showing up), it's almost always the nightly rebuild falling behind. Don't restart the indexer yourself — that makes the backlog worse. The owning team is Typeahead Guild; Priya runs point this quarter and usually replies fast during the eng sync window. For anything index-related, drop a note to the guild inbox below.

billing contact of bawep-fawif = fenath_zorael@nelvrocorp.corp